C++ API Reference
MPlug Member List

This is the complete list of members for MPlug, including all inherited members.

array(MStatus *ReturnStatus=nullptr) const MPlug
asBool(MStatus *ReturnStatus=nullptr) const MPlug
asBool(const MDGContext &, MStatus *ReturnStatus=nullptr) const MPlug
asChar(MStatus *ReturnStatus=nullptr) const MPlug
asChar(const MDGContext &, MStatus *ReturnStatus=nullptr) const MPlug
asDouble(MStatus *ReturnStatus=nullptr) const MPlug
asDouble(const MDGContext &, MStatus *ReturnStatus=nullptr) const MPlug
asFloat(MStatus *ReturnStatus=nullptr) const MPlug
asFloat(const MDGContext &, MStatus *ReturnStatus=nullptr) const MPlug
asInt(MStatus *ReturnStatus=nullptr) const MPlug
asInt(const MDGContext &, MStatus *ReturnStatus=nullptr) const MPlug
asInt64(MStatus *ReturnStatus=nullptr) const MPlug
asInt64(const MDGContext &, MStatus *ReturnStatus=nullptr) const MPlug
asMAngle(MStatus *ReturnStatus=nullptr) const MPlug
asMAngle(const MDGContext &, MStatus *ReturnStatus=nullptr) const MPlug
asMDataHandle(MStatus *ReturnStatus=nullptr) const MPlug
asMDataHandle(const MDGContext &, MStatus *ReturnStatus=nullptr) const MPlug
asMDistance(MStatus *ReturnStatus=nullptr) const MPlug
asMDistance(const MDGContext &, MStatus *ReturnStatus=nullptr) const MPlug
asMObject(MStatus *ReturnStatus=nullptr) const MPlug
asMObject(const MDGContext &, MStatus *ReturnStatus=nullptr) const MPlug
asMTime(MStatus *ReturnStatus=nullptr) const MPlug
asMTime(const MDGContext &, MStatus *ReturnStatus=nullptr) const MPlug
asShort(MStatus *ReturnStatus=nullptr) const MPlug
asShort(const MDGContext &, MStatus *ReturnStatus=nullptr) const MPlug
asString(MStatus *ReturnStatus=nullptr) const MPlug
asString(const MDGContext &, MStatus *ReturnStatus=nullptr) const MPlug
attribute(MStatus *ReturnStatus=nullptr) const MPlug
child(MObject &attr, MStatus *ReturnStatus=nullptr) const MPlug
child(unsigned int index, MStatus *ReturnStatus=nullptr) const MPlug
className()MPlugstatic
connectedTo(MPlugArray &array, bool asDst, bool asSrc, MStatus *ReturnStatus=nullptr) const MPlug
connectionByPhysicalIndex(unsigned int physicalIndex, MStatus *ReturnStatus=nullptr) const MPlug
constructHandle(MDataBlock &) const MPlug
destinations(MPlugArray &theDestinations, MStatus *ReturnStatus=nullptr) const MPlug
destinationsWithConversions(MPlugArray &theDestinations, MStatus *ReturnStatus=nullptr) const MPlug
destructHandle(MDataHandle &) const MPlug
elementByLogicalIndex(unsigned int logicalIndex, MStatus *ReturnStatus=nullptr) const MPlug
elementByPhysicalIndex(unsigned int physicalIndex, MStatus *ReturnStatus=nullptr) const MPlug
evaluateNumElements(MStatus *ReturnStatus=nullptr)MPlug
FreeToChangeState enum nameMPlug
getExistingArrayAttributeIndices(MIntArray &indices, MStatus *ReturnStatus=nullptr)MPlug
getSetAttrCmds(MStringArray &cmds, MValueSelector valueSelector=kAll, bool useLongNames=false)MPlug
getValue(MObject &) const MPlug
getValue(MDataHandle &) const MPlug
getValue(double &) const MPlug
getValue(float &) const MPlug
getValue(MInt64 &) const MPlug
getValue(int &) const MPlug
getValue(short &) const MPlug
getValue(bool &) const MPlug
getValue(MDistance &) const MPlug
getValue(MAngle &) const MPlug
getValue(MTime &) const MPlug
getValue(char &) const MPlug
getValue(MString &) const MPlug
getValue(MObject &, MDGContext &) const MPlug
getValue(MDataHandle &, MDGContext &) const MPlug
getValue(double &, MDGContext &) const MPlug
getValue(float &, MDGContext &) const MPlug
getValue(MInt64 &, MDGContext &) const MPlug
getValue(int &, MDGContext &) const MPlug
getValue(short &, MDGContext &) const MPlug
getValue(bool &, MDGContext &) const MPlug
getValue(MDistance &, MDGContext &) const MPlug
getValue(MAngle &, MDGContext &) const MPlug
getValue(MTime &, MDGContext &) const MPlug
getValue(char &, MDGContext &) const MPlug
getValue(MString &, MDGContext &) const MPlug
info(MStatus *ReturnStatus=nullptr) const MPlug
isArray(MStatus *ReturnStatus=nullptr) const MPlug
isCachingFlagSet(MStatus *ReturnStatus=nullptr) const MPlug
isChannelBoxFlagSet(MStatus *ReturnStatus=nullptr) const MPlug
isChild(MStatus *ReturnStatus=nullptr) const MPlug
isCompound(MStatus *ReturnStatus=nullptr) const MPlug
isConnected(MStatus *ReturnStatus=nullptr) const MPlug
isDefaultValue(bool forceEval=true, MStatus *ReturnStatus=nullptr) const MPlug
isDestination(MStatus *ReturnStatus=nullptr) const MPlug
isDynamic(MStatus *ReturnStatus=nullptr) const MPlug
isElement(MStatus *ReturnStatus=nullptr) const MPlug
isFreeToChange(bool checkParents=true, bool checkChildren=true, MStatus *ReturnStatus=nullptr) const MPlug
isFromReferencedFile(MStatus *ReturnStatus=nullptr) const MPlug
isIgnoredWhenRendering(MStatus *ReturnStatus=nullptr) const MPlug
isKeyable(MStatus *ReturnStatus=nullptr) const MPlug
isLocked(MStatus *ReturnStatus=nullptr) const MPlug
isNetworked(MStatus *ReturnStatus=nullptr) const MPlug
isNull(MStatus *ReturnStatus=nullptr) const MPlug
isProcedural(MStatus *ReturnStatus=nullptr) const MPlug
isSource(MStatus *ReturnStatus=nullptr) const MPlug
kAll enum valueMPlug
kChanged enum valueMPlug
kChildrenNotFreeToChange enum valueMPlug
kFreeToChange enum valueMPlug
kLastAttrSelector enum valueMPlug
kNonDefault enum valueMPlug
kNotFreeToChange enum valueMPlug
logicalIndex(MStatus *ReturnStatus=nullptr) const MPlug
MPlug()MPlug
MPlug(const MPlug &in)MPlug
MPlug(const MObject &node, const MObject &attribute)MPlug
MValueSelector enum nameMPlug
name(MStatus *ReturnStatus=nullptr) const MPlug
node(MStatus *ReturnStatus=nullptr) const MPlug
numChildren(MStatus *ReturnStatus=nullptr) const MPlug
numConnectedChildren(MStatus *ReturnStatus=nullptr) const MPlug
numConnectedElements(MStatus *ReturnStatus=nullptr) const MPlug
numElements(MStatus *ReturnStatus=nullptr) const MPlug
operator MObject() const MPlug
operator!() const MPlug
operator!=(const MPlug &other) const MPlug
operator!=(const MObject &other) const MPlug
operator=(const MPlug &other)MPlug
operator==(const MPlug &other) const MPlug
operator==(const MObject &other) const MPlug
operator[](unsigned int physicalIndex) const MPlug
operator[](MObject &attr) const MPlug
parent(MStatus *ReturnStatus=nullptr) const MPlug
partialName(bool includeNodeName=false, bool includeNonMandatoryIndices=false, bool includeInstancedIndices=false, bool useAlias=false, bool useFullAttributePath=false, bool useLongNames=false, MStatus *ReturnStatus=nullptr) const MPlug
selectAncestorLogicalIndex(unsigned int index, const MObject &attribute=MObject::kNullObj)MPlug
setAttribute(MObject &attribute)MPlug
setBool(bool)MPlug
setCaching(bool caching)MPlug
setChannelBox(bool channelBox)MPlug
setChar(char)MPlug
setDouble(double)MPlug
setFloat(float)MPlug
setInt(int)MPlug
setInt64(MInt64)MPlug
setKeyable(bool keyable)MPlug
setLocked(bool locked)MPlug
setMAngle(const MAngle &)MPlug
setMDataHandle(const MDataHandle &)MPlug
setMDistance(const MDistance &)MPlug
setMObject(const MObject &)MPlug
setMPxData(const MPxData *)MPlug
setMTime(const MTime &)MPlug
setNumElements(unsigned int)MPlug
setShort(short)MPlug
setString(const MString &)MPlug
setValue(const MObject &)MPlug
setValue(const MPxData *)MPlug
setValue(const MDataHandle &)MPlug
setValue(double)MPlug
setValue(float)MPlug
setValue(MInt64)MPlug
setValue(int)MPlug
setValue(short)MPlug
setValue(bool)MPlug
setValue(const MDistance &)MPlug
setValue(const MAngle &)MPlug
setValue(const MTime &)MPlug
setValue(char)MPlug
setValue(const MString &)MPlug
setValue(const char *)MPlug
source(MStatus *ReturnStatus=nullptr) const MPlug
sourceWithConversion(MStatus *ReturnStatus=nullptr) const MPlug
~MPlug()MPlugvirtual